
Rogue XS Old Crustacean
Rogue XS Old Crustacean is an American Barleywine. This review is for the 2013 vintage, opened on Halloween Eve, 2014.
This is one of the best smelling non-barrel aged Barleywines I’ve had the pleasure to get my nose into. Tons of luscious sweetness, getting caramel and brown sugar with each whiff. Maybe just this slightest hint of apples and white grapes as well. That sweetness, and the hints of apples, are perfectly present in the taste as well. Of course, you can add a heap of hop bitterness and flavor to that as well. The Rogue Pacman yeast is really evident in this too, adding even more spicy goodness to bold Newport and Cenntenial hops in this big American Barleywine. The distinct house flavors associated with Rogue really work perfectly with this beer.
This is a Rogue beer that will probably make into my Barleywine rotation. It’s the kind of quality beer you want to have on hand in your cellar for when you’re in the mood.
